Title: Because
Author: wareander 
Rating: G
Characters/Pairings: Martha, Ten/Rose, TenII
Summary:  Interlude during Journey's End, just after they fly the earth home.  Martha Jones, meet Rose Tyler.  Angst, etc.  The Clone, Jack, and Donna lightly featured.

“Martha Jones,” Rose said, and that grin was in her voice. She spoke the words, and it sounded like a blessing. )
